Are there many people asking themselves, ?What the hell is this bloke talking about?a ?Favi?what??I said a FAVICON. It?s one of those little images you see to the left of the URL in the address box of your browser (at least, the IE browser anyway - where the IE logo normally appears) and more to the point, it turns up next to the URL when the website is saved into your Favorites - or Bookmarked, if that?
